WWE Hiring For Twitch Role

WWE Hiring For Twitch Role

After a lot of headlines recently regarding WWE and its stance on talent streaming on Twitch, the company is now hiring for a role related to the platform.

WWE took to the ‘Careers’ section of its corporate website to post that it is looking for a “GFX Motion Designer”, which suggests that the company could be looking to launch some streams of its own.

WWE released Zelina Vega from her contract yesterday in what would seem to be a result of her not agreeing with the company’s demands that talent can’t stream on Twitch independently.
